Reading First
National Reading First focuses on putting proven methods of early reading
instruction in classrooms. Through Reading First, Georgia will receive close to
$200,000,000 over the next six years to support schools and teachers in applying
scientifically-based reading research to ensure that all children learn to read
well by the end of third grade. The Reading First program will assist Georgia as
we seek to develop and implement research-based reading programs for students in
kindergarten through third grade. The primary goal of this unprecedented level
of funding is to provide professional development of sufficient intensity and
duration to ensure that all teachers have the skills they need to teach reading
effectively. Integral to this effort is assisting teachers in learning to screen
for, identify, and eliminate reading barriers facing their students.
